US Dollar Exchange Rate Remains Stable Against the Egyptian Pound in Midday Bank Trading

The US dollar maintained relative stability against the Egyptian pound during midday trading across major banks, as market participants continued to monitor the foreign exchange market for any potential movement in the American currency. The exchange rate remains a closely watched indicator for individuals, businesses, and several economic sectors, including the automotive industry, where currency fluctuations can influence import costs and vehicle pricing.

Dollar Exchange Rates at Major Banks

At the National Bank of Egypt, the US dollar was recorded at EGP 50.82 for buying and EGP 50.92 for selling. Banque Misr listed the currency at EGP 50.75 for buying and EGP 50.85 for selling, reflecting limited movement during the middle of the trading session.

Limited Variations Across Banks

Banque du Caire posted the US dollar at EGP 50.85 for buying and EGP 50.95 for selling. Meanwhile, Bank of Alexandria recorded EGP 50.90 for buying and EGP 51.00 for selling. The Commercial International Bank (CIB) reported the same levels, with the dollar trading at EGP 50.90 for buying and EGP 51.00 for selling.

These figures indicate that the US dollar continued to trade within a relatively stable range across the banking sector, with only minor differences between institutions. Market participants remain focused on monitoring any upcoming changes in the foreign exchange market that could affect future exchange rate movements, while banking operations continue under normal trading conditions.
